A vulnerability classified as critical was found in Linux Kernel up to 5.10.189/5.15.123/6.1.42/6.4.7. Affected by this vulnerability is the function s390_replace_asce of the component KVM. The manipulation with an unknown input leads to a denial of service vulnerability. The CWE definition for the vulnerability is CWE-404. The product does not release or incorrectly releases a resource before it is made available for re-use. As an impact it is known to affect availability. The summary by CVE is:

In the Linux kernel, the following vulnerability has been resolved: KVM: s390: pv: fix index value of replaced ASCE The index field of the struct page corresponding to a guest ASCE should be 0. When replacing the ASCE in s390_replace_asce(), the index of the new ASCE should also be set to 0. Having the wrong index might lead to the wrong addresses being passed around when notifying pte invalidations, and eventually to validity intercepts (VM crash) if the prefix gets unmapped and the notifier gets called with the wrong address.

The advisory is shared at git.kernel.org. This vulnerability is known as CVE-2023-54092 since 12/24/2025. Technical details are known, but no exploit is available.

The vulnerability scanner Nessus provides a plugin with the ID 279855 (Linux Distros Unpatched Vulnerability : CVE-2023-54092), which helps to determine the existence of the flaw in a target environment.

Upgrading to version 5.10.190, 5.15.124, 6.1.43 or 6.4.8 eliminates this vulnerability. Applying the patch 8e635da0e0d3cb45e32fa79b36218fb98281bc10/49a2686adddebe1ae76b4d368383208656ef6606/017f686bcb536ff23d49c143fdf9d1fd89a9a924/f1c7a776338f2ac5e34da40e58fe9f33ea390a5e/c2fceb59bbda16468bda82b002383bff59de89ab is able to eliminate this problem. The bugfix is ready for download at git.kernel.org. The best possible mitigation is suggested to be upgrading to the latest version.
